About the role

You will join the pre-construction team, who are responsible for overseeing all aspects of the pre-construction phase, ensuring projects are set up for success from the outset. Some of your key responsibilities will include:

  • Assisting in preparing cost estimates, budgets, and tender documents
  • Supporting the assessment and evaluation of subcontractor payments and variations
  • Helping monitor project costs to ensure budgetary control
  • Assisting with the preparation of valuations and progress claims
  • Attending site meetings and collaborate with project managers, engineers, and subcontractors
  • Maintaining accurate records, including site measurements and change orders

Training & development

In order to fully develop in your role, you will be enrolled onto the Level 6 Chartered Surveyor Apprenticeship (Quantity Surveying Pathway), which will be delivered our training partner the University of Greenwich. This learning pathway will include day release attendance at the university campus in Greenwich for formally timetabled classes, including lectures, tutorials and tutor-led in-class exercises. You will also meet regularly with your coach and your line manager to ensure you are progressing through your programme.

Future prospects

Upon successful completion of your programme, you will be ready to continue your career at United Infrastructure and will have achieved:

  • Level 6 Chartered Surveyor Apprenticeship
  • BSc (Hons) Quantity Surveying
  • Ability to apply for Chartered Member status with the Royal Institute of Chartered Surveyors (MRICS)
